    Oiselle, French for bird, [1] is a women's running apparel company started by Sally Bergesen in Seattle in 2007. [2] Oiselle was the first women-only brand to sponsor college athletes when they provided the uniforms for Yale's track and cross country teams. [3] [4] They also sponsor professional athletes, with athlete advisor Lauren Fleshman.

    A police officer in Taiwan wears a white motorcycle helmet in conjunction with a high-visibility vest. According to a 2004 study, the wearing of reflective or fluorescent clothing correlated with a 37 percent lower risk of a rider sustaining a crash-related injury; likewise, white helmets demonstrated a 24 percent reduction.
